Output 80a80f35053098cb33d23ef9fabeda616c408d6bd0380e4366ab6ed26516b5bd:0

value
95129000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1eec615ae26bfdb3166d00396f3676360b3b92a3 OP_EQUALVERIFY OP_CHECKSIG
address
D7xbz1Brir5V54v2efEsQyTjqbhLun5rw7
transaction
80a80f35053098cb33d23ef9fabeda616c408d6bd0380e4366ab6ed26516b5bd